بلاگ

سرور اختصاصی چیست؟

سرور اختصاصی چیست؟

T420

سرور اختصاصی یک سرویس بسیار کار بردی برای وب سایت های بزرگ و توسعه دهندگان میباشد؛ در این مطلب با زبان بسیار ساده، درباره سرور اختصاصی صحبت می کنیم و به تمام پرسش های شما پاسخ خواهیم داد. ابتدا با یک مثال ساده و ملموس سعی می کنیم یک شبیه سازی را برای درک ساده در ذهن شما ایجاد کنیم، سپس به تعریف و توضیح کامل سرور اختصاصی که شامل: بررسی موقعیت جغرافیایی سرورهای ایران و خارج از ایران، موارد استفاده، مزایا و معایب، توان سخت افزاری و شبکه ای سرور های اختصاصی، امکانات استفاد از آنها، مانیتورینگ و امنیت، سیستم عامل های قابل نصب و موارد دیگر  می پردازیم و تمام نکته ها و مواردی که باید برای تهیه یک سرور اختصاصی لازم است را توضیح می دهیم.

تا جای ممکن سعی کردیم که در این مطلب به تمام موارد مرتبط به سرور اختصاصی پاسخ دهیم. اینکه چه سرور اختصاصی ای برای شما مناسب است و چطور یک سرور مناسب تهیه کنید. نکته : اگر این مطلب را به طور کامل و با دقت مطالعه کنید، مطمئنا به پاسخ تمام سوالات خود خواهید رسید.

موضوعات

  • سرور چیست ؟
  • شاید از قبل بدانید که “سرور – Server” چیست؟ یا درک ساده از آن داشته باشید. ولی در اینجا مجددا برای کسانی که آشنایی با آن ندارند، درباره این موضوع صحبت می کنیم. ملموس ترین مثال سایت های اینترنتی هستند. شما یک سایت را در مرورگر سیستم خود باز می کنید، خوب این سایت کجاست؟ چطور به شما سرویس دهی می کنند؟ یک مثال دیگر، شما در یک دانشگاه مجازی ثبت نام کرده و اکنون دانشجوی مجازی هستید و باید در یک سایت اینترنتی در کلاس خود حضور داشته باشید، این کلاس مجازی کجاست؟ یا اینکه در یک سایت اشتراک فیلم و ویدئو به همراه خانواده یک فیلم را تماشا می کنید، این فیلم کجاست؟ بله در اینترنت است؛

    ولی چطور؟

    به طور کلی اینترنت یک شبکه بزرگ از سیستم های کامپیوتری است. فرض کنید که مانند اکثر مردم یک سیستم کامپیوتری عادی دارید که امروزه در اکثر خانه ها موجود است و سیستم شما با سیستم همه همسایگانتان با سیم و کابل به یکدیگر به هم متصل شده و همگی با یکدیگر ارتباط دارید و از اطلاعات سیستم یکدیگر استفاده می کنید. اینترنت نیز همینطور است، مجموعه ای از سیستم ها در سراسر جهان که با سیم و کابل به یکدیگر متصل شده اند و از اطلاعات یکدیگر استفاده می کنند. وقتی که به اینترنت متصل می شوید و یک سایت را باز می کنید، یعنی اینکه به این شبکه جهانی که همه سیستم ها به یکدیگر متصل هستند، متصل شده اید؛ همین.

    انواع

    سیستم هایی که در اینترنت به یکدیگر متصل هستند از لحاظ کاربرد و خدمات به دو دسته تقسیم می شوند: یک دسته از سیستم ها کاربران عادی اینترنت هستند که به اینترنت متصل می شوند، سایت ها را باز میکنند، دانلود می کنند، با دوستان یا افراد دیگر ارتباط برقرار می کنند، ویدئو میبینند، در سامانه ها ثبت نام می کنند و بسیاری کارهای دیگر … به این دسته از سیستم ها یا افراد، کاربران نهایی یا استفاده کننده ها در اینترنت می گوییم. سیستم های کاربران نهایی در اینترنت خدمات خاصی را ارائه نمی کنند و همیشه خدمات گیرنده هستند.

    دسته دیگر از سیستم ها، خدمات دهنده ها یا سرویس دهنده ها هستند؛ یعنی در همین شبکه بزرگ جهانی با نام اینترنت که همه سیستم ها به یکدیگر متصل هستند، در حال سرویس دهی و خدمات دهی به کاربران نهایی یا استفاده کننده ها هستند. وقتی یک کاربر در اینترنت یک ویدئو را می بیند، این ویدئو در یک سیستم دیگر در اینترنت است، که توسط نرم افزارها و برنامه های خاصی در اینترنت به اشتراک گذاشته شده و کاربر نهایی در اینترنت می تواند آن را مشاهده کند. یا وقتی کاربر نهایی یک سایت خبری را باز می کند، اخبار در یک سیستم دیگر در اینترنت قرار دارد که توسط برنامه های خدمات دهنده خاصی در اینترنت به اشتراک گذاشته شده اند و کاربر نهایی میتواند آن را مشاهده کند.

    مثال

    خوب حالا فرض کنید که اگر چند صد نفر یک سایت خبری ساده را که در یک سیستم دیگر در اینترنت قرار داده شده باشد را باز می کنند، ناگهان می بینید که سایت خیلی به کندی باز می شود یا اینکه باز نمی شود. دلیل این است که منابع سخت افزاری و پهنای باند شبکه که در اینترنت هستند برای این کار کافی نیستند. پس باید از یک سیستم با سخت افزار قوی و پهنای باند شبکه زیاد شود. به این دسته از سیستم های با سخت افزار بسیار قوی و پهنای باند شبکه بسیار بالا “سرور – Sever” می گوییم، که در شبکه اینترنت به کاربران نهایی اینترنت، خدمات دهی می کنند. سخت افزار سرورها خیلی خاصی هستند و نیاز به تخصص خاص در این زمینه دارند. همچنین به خاطر دمای زیاد و برق مصرفی بالا و نیاز به پهنای باند بالای شبکه، شرایط نگهداری ویژه ای دارند و در مکان های خاصی به نام دیتا سنتر Data Center نگهداری می شوند.

    همه چیز به همین سادگی است، اصلا ذهن خود را مشغول نکنید که وقتی با واژگانی مانند سرور و اینترنت یا کلمات مشابه مواجه می شوید، انگار که در قرون وسطی زندگی می کنید یا یک انسان اولیه هستید.

    سرور اختصاصی چیست ؟

    در ابتدا با یک مثال ساده به تعریف سرور می پردازیم و سپس این مثال را برای درک سرور اختصاصی و انتخاب یک سرور مناسب گسترش می دهیم. در سری مطالب قبلی “هاست چیست؟” و “سرور مجازی چیست؟” درباره مثال دنیای مجازی و شهر مجازی صحبت کردیم. در این مثال گفتیم که فضایی را مانند یک شهر ولی به صورت مجازی در ذهن خود تصور کنید، در دنیای واقعی هر چیزی که نیاز داشته باشید در دنیای مجازی نیز به آن نیاز داریم.

    سرور اختصاصی؛ سرور ای است که، در یک دیتا سنتر قرار دارد و تمام منابع آن سرور به صورت اختصاصی در اختیار شماست.

    • مثال 1

    اکنون فرض کنید که شما میخواهید که یک شرکت بزرگ را راه اندازی کنید. این شرکت می تواند یک فروشگاه بزرگ باشد، یا یک نمایشگاه، یک سینما، یک توسعه نرم افزار یا IT، یک شرکت حسابداری و یا هر چیز دیگری باشد. برای راه اندازی یک شرکت بزرگ با جمعیت بیش از 100 کارمند یا فروشگاه با بیشتر از 500 مشتری در روز یا راه اندازی یک سینما با بیش از چند صد مشتری در روز، مطمئنا دیگر نمی توانید یک واحد یا یک فضای ساده تهیه کنید. در این حالت شما حتما نیاز به یک ساختمان اختصاصی و بزرگ برای این کار خواهید داشت.

    در دنیای مجازی نیز به همین صورت است. اگر یک فروشگاه الکترونیک بزرگ دارید، یک سایت اشتراک یا استریم ویدئو دارید، اگر یک آموزشگاه آنلاین دارید، اگر یک شرکت حسابداری دارید، و یا هر چیز دیگر که با کاربران زیادی در روز بازدید کننده سایت شما هستند، دیگر فضای هاست یا یک سرور مجازی VPS پاسخگوی نیاز شما نخواهد بود و باید حداقل یک سرور اختصاصی داشته باشید.

    در مثال های قبلی برای فضای هاست و سرور مجازی گفتیم که مانند اجاره فضای تجاری یا یک واحد از یک ساختمان هستند. فضای هاست مانند اجاره یک مغازه از یک ساختمان تجاری بزرگ یا اجاره یک غرفه یا فضا از یک فروشگاه است، همچنین سرو مجازی مانند اجاره یک واحد ساختمانی با منابع اختصاصی از یک ساختمان یا یک برج است. در این جا سرور اختصاصی مانند اجاره یا خرید یک ساختمان کامل با تمام واحد ها و منابع آن به صورت اختصاصی است.

    • مثال 2

    به عبارت دیگر با تهیه سرور اختصاصی می تواند یه چندین هاست یا سرور مجازی تقسیم شود، نه این که این کار را حتما باید انجام دهید، از این لحاظ که منابع بسیاری در اختیار شما هستند. تهیه یک سرور اختصاصی مانند در اختیار گرفتن یک ساختمان دربست با تمام واحد های مسکونی و تجاری آن و تمام امکانات آن به صورت اختصاصی است. میتوانید از تمام منابع آن ساختمان برای یک شرکت یا یک آموزشگاه یا یک سینما یا هر چیز دیگر استفاده کنید؛ یا اینکه آن ساختمان را به صورت قسمت های مختلف و کوچکتر اجاره داده یا برای اهداف متفاوت و چند منظوره از آن استفاده کنید.

    اگر یک سرور پرقدرت با پهنای باند بالا و شبکه قوی داشته باشید می توانید یک فروشگاه آنلاین بزرگ (مانند دیجی کالا) که کاربران زیادی همزمان در سایت شما وارد می شوند را راه اندازی کنید. یا این سرور را با هارد و منابع ذخیره سازی بالا و پهنای باند بالاتری تهیه کنید، می توانید سایت های اشتراک ویدیو یا آموزشگاه های آنلاین راه اندازی کنید. در تصویر زیر نمای باز شده از داخل یک سرور Rackmount با ارتفاع 2U را مشاهده می کنید که ظرفیت 8 عدد هارد را دارد.

    کیس سرور رکمونت سوپر مایکرو SC813MFTQC-505CB
    کیس سرور رکمونت سوپر مایکرو SC813MFTQC-505CB

    سرور رکمونت

    خلاصه

    امیدوارم مفهوم سرور اختصاصی را به راحتی درک کرده باشید. اگر به صورت فنی بخواهیم توضیح دهیم، به یک سرور با منابع کامل و اختصاصی که در اینترنت در دسترس است یک سرور اختصاصی می گوییم. در اینترنت میلیون ها سرور وجود دارد، که اگر یک سرور اختصاصی داشته باشید، یعنی یکی از این چندین میلیون سرور در اینترنت به شما اختصاص دارد.

    سرور های اختصاصی شرایط فیزیکی خاصی دارند، و نمی توانید یک سرور خریداری کنید و مانند سیستم خودتان در منزل به اینترنت متصل کنید. البته اگر این کار را انجام دهید، احتمالا می خواهید که در یک شبکه داخلی از آن استفاده کنید، کاری که امروزه بسیاری از شرکت ها برای اجرا و تست پروژه ها و برنامه های خود انجام می دهند. در ادامه درباره شرایط نگهداری سرور اختصاصی، دیتاسنتر ها Data Center ها و سخت افزار و منابع آن ها صحبت می کنیم.

    پهنای باند  چیست؟

    حال فرض کنید که شما یک سرور اختصاصی تهیه کرده اید، اگر به مثال گفته شده برگردیم به این معناست که شما یک ساختمان بزرگ را در اختیار دارید. این ساختمان دارای آدرس و کد پستی است، همچنین برای رسیدن به ساختمان باید از خیابان ها و اتوبان ها عبور کنید.

    در دنیای مجازی نیز همینطور است، سرور اختصاصی شما دارای یک آدرس مشخص، معتبر و شناخته شده است و باید برای دسترسی به آن از مسیر های خاصی در شبکه عبور کنید. این مسیر ها مانند خیابان ها در دنیای واقعی هستند و هر خیابان ظرفیت و تردد مشخصی دارد. مثلا می گوییم که این خیابان 2 بانده یا 3 بانده است. به این ظرفیت با عرض خیابان ها و دسترسی ها در دنیای مجازی “پهنای باند – Bandwidth” می گوییم.

    با این تفاوت که واحد شمارش آن باند یا لاین خیابان نیست، بلکه مقداد حجم داده ها و اطلاعات در ثانیه است، مثلا مگابایت برثانیه MB/S یا گیگا بایت بر ثانیه BG/S.

    یک نکته مهم :

    قرار نیست شما در این خیابان تنها باشید، افراد بسیاری در این خیابان هستند که اتفاقا مقصد خیلی از این افراد سرور شما است.

    پهنای باند

  • ترافیک

    گفتیم که شما در خیابان ها و مسیرهای منتهی به سرور اختصاصی تنها نیستید و افراد زیاد هستند که مقصد آنها سرور شما برای دریافت سرویس و خدمات است. نکته مهم دیگر این است که قرار نیست هر فرد این مسیر را یک بار طی کند. ممکن است شما یک سایت اینترنتی را چندین بار در روز باز کنید. پس چندین بار مسیر منتهی به سرور را طی می کنید و اینکه شما تنها نیستید و افراد زیادی ممکن است همان سایت را باز کنند. پس تعداد خودروها یا نفراتی که این مسیر را طی می کنند نیز مهم است.

    همانطور که از نام “ترافیک” پیداست، می توان گفت که “Traffic” تعداد افراد یا خودروهایی هستند که همزمان از یک مسیر برای رسیدن به سرور اختصاصی شما طی می کنند. در دنیای مجازی این افراد یا خودرو ها همان داده ها و اطلاعات هستند که در حال جابجایی هستند. در دنیای مجازی مقدار جابجایی اطلاعات مانند تعداد عبور ماشین ها از یک بزرگراه محدود است و از یک حدی نمی تواند بیشتر باشد.

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

3 × دو =